Introduction
Patient safety, defined by the World Health Organization as the prevention of errors and adverse effects to patients associated with health care, has become a priority in health care settings. Most of the research and focus in this field so far has focused on hospital settings. However, the vast majority of health care consultations actually take place in primary care.
